LCOV - code coverage report
Current view: top level - src/MIDI_Inputs - MIDIInputElement.hpp (source / functions) Hit Total Coverage
Test: ae75e8c9903d852740cfd410b15b056541c13218 Lines: 31 31 100.0 %
Date: 2022-05-28 15:38:22 Functions: 60 85 70.6 %
Legend: Lines: hit not hit

Function Name Sort by function name Hit count Sort by hit count
CS::MIDIInputElement<(CS::MIDIMessageType)144>::updateAllWith(CS::ChannelMessage) 22
CS::MIDIInputElement<(CS::MIDIMessageType)144>::beginAll() 4
CS::MIDIInputElement<(CS::MIDIMessageType)144>::resetAll() 0
CS::MIDIInputElement<(CS::MIDIMessageType)144>::updateAll() 0
CS::MIDIInputElement<(CS::MIDIMessageType)144>::MIDIInputElement() 14
CS::MIDIInputElement<(CS::MIDIMessageType)144>::~MIDIInputElement() 0
CS::MIDIInputElement<(CS::MIDIMessageType)144>::~MIDIInputElement().2 14
CS::MIDIInputElement<(CS::MIDIMessageType)160>::updateAllWith(CS::ChannelMessage) 0
CS::MIDIInputElement<(CS::MIDIMessageType)160>::beginAll() 0
CS::MIDIInputElement<(CS::MIDIMessageType)160>::updateAll() 0
CS::MIDIInputElement<(CS::MIDIMessageType)176>::updateAllWith(CS::ChannelMessage) 14
CS::MIDIInputElement<(CS::MIDIMessageType)176>::beginAll() 1
CS::MIDIInputElement<(CS::MIDIMessageType)176>::resetAll() 2
CS::MIDIInputElement<(CS::MIDIMessageType)176>::updateAll() 0
CS::MIDIInputElement<(CS::MIDIMessageType)176>::MIDIInputElement() 22
CS::MIDIInputElement<(CS::MIDIMessageType)176>::~MIDIInputElement() 0
CS::MIDIInputElement<(CS::MIDIMessageType)176>::~MIDIInputElement().2 22
CS::MIDIInputElement<(CS::MIDIMessageType)192>::updateAllWith(CS::ChannelMessage) 0
CS::MIDIInputElement<(CS::MIDIMessageType)192>::beginAll() 0
CS::MIDIInputElement<(CS::MIDIMessageType)192>::updateAll() 0
CS::MIDIInputElement<(CS::MIDIMessageType)192>::MIDIInputElement() 2
CS::MIDIInputElement<(CS::MIDIMessageType)192>::~MIDIInputElement() 0
CS::MIDIInputElement<(CS::MIDIMessageType)192>::~MIDIInputElement().2 2
CS::MIDIInputElement<(CS::MIDIMessageType)208>::updateAllWith(CS::ChannelMessage) 23
CS::MIDIInputElement<(CS::MIDIMessageType)208>::beginAll() 1
CS::MIDIInputElement<(CS::MIDIMessageType)208>::resetAll() 1
CS::MIDIInputElement<(CS::MIDIMessageType)208>::updateAll() 1
CS::MIDIInputElement<(CS::MIDIMessageType)208>::MIDIInputElement() 13
CS::MIDIInputElement<(CS::MIDIMessageType)208>::~MIDIInputElement() 0
CS::MIDIInputElement<(CS::MIDIMessageType)208>::~MIDIInputElement().2 13
CS::MIDIInputElement<(CS::MIDIMessageType)224>::updateAllWith(CS::ChannelMessage) 0
CS::MIDIInputElement<(CS::MIDIMessageType)224>::beginAll() 0
CS::MIDIInputElement<(CS::MIDIMessageType)224>::updateAll() 0
CS::MIDIInputElement<(CS::MIDIMessageType)240>::updateAllWith(CS::SysExMessage) 12
CS::MIDIInputElement<(CS::MIDIMessageType)240>::beginAll() 0
CS::MIDIInputElement<(CS::MIDIMessageType)240>::updateAll() 0
CS::MIDIInputElement<(CS::MIDIMessageType)240>::MIDIInputElement() 12
CS::MIDIInputElement<(CS::MIDIMessageType)240>::~MIDIInputElement() 0
CS::MIDIInputElement<(CS::MIDIMessageType)240>::~MIDIInputElement().2 12
CS::MatchingMIDIInputElement<(CS::MIDIMessageType)144, CS::TwoByteMIDIMatcher>::updateWith(CS::ChannelMessage) 12
CS::MatchingMIDIInputElement<(CS::MIDIMessageType)144, CS::TwoByteMIDIMatcher>::MatchingMIDIInputElement(CS::TwoByteMIDIMatcher const&) 5
CS::MatchingMIDIInputElement<(CS::MIDIMessageType)144, CS::TwoByteRangeMIDIMatcher>::updateWith(CS::ChannelMessage) 4
CS::MatchingMIDIInputElement<(CS::MIDIMessageType)144, CS::TwoByteRangeMIDIMatcher>::MatchingMIDIInputElement(CS::TwoByteRangeMIDIMatcher const&) 1
CS::MatchingMIDIInputElement<(CS::MIDIMessageType)144, CS::BankableTwoByteMIDIMatcher<(unsigned char)2> >::updateWith(CS::ChannelMessage) 6
CS::MatchingMIDIInputElement<(CS::MIDIMessageType)144, CS::BankableTwoByteMIDIMatcher<(unsigned char)2> >::MatchingMIDIInputElement(CS::BankableTwoByteMIDIMatcher<(unsigned char)2> const&) 2
CS::MatchingMIDIInputElement<(CS::MIDIMessageType)144, CS::BankableTwoByteRangeMIDIMatcher<(unsigned char)2> >::updateWith(CS::ChannelMessage) 30
CS::MatchingMIDIInputElement<(CS::MIDIMessageType)144, CS::BankableTwoByteRangeMIDIMatcher<(unsigned char)2> >::MatchingMIDIInputElement(CS::BankableTwoByteRangeMIDIMatcher<(unsigned char)2> const&) 6
CS::MatchingMIDIInputElement<(CS::MIDIMessageType)176, CS::TwoByteMIDIMatcher>::updateWith(CS::ChannelMessage) 2
CS::MatchingMIDIInputElement<(CS::MIDIMessageType)176, CS::TwoByteMIDIMatcher>::MatchingMIDIInputElement(CS::TwoByteMIDIMatcher const&) 1
CS::MatchingMIDIInputElement<(CS::MIDIMessageType)176, CS::TwoByteRangeMIDIMatcher>::updateWith(CS::ChannelMessage) 92
CS::MatchingMIDIInputElement<(CS::MIDIMessageType)176, CS::TwoByteRangeMIDIMatcher>::MatchingMIDIInputElement(CS::TwoByteRangeMIDIMatcher const&) 16
CS::MatchingMIDIInputElement<(CS::MIDIMessageType)176, CS::MCU::VPotMatcher>::updateWith(CS::ChannelMessage) 2
CS::MatchingMIDIInputElement<(CS::MIDIMessageType)176, CS::MCU::VPotMatcher>::MatchingMIDIInputElement(CS::MCU::VPotMatcher const&) 1
CS::MatchingMIDIInputElement<(CS::MIDIMessageType)176, CS::MCU::BankableVPotMatcher<(unsigned char)2> >::updateWith(CS::ChannelMessage) 5
CS::MatchingMIDIInputElement<(CS::MIDIMessageType)176, CS::MCU::BankableVPotMatcher<(unsigned char)2> >::MatchingMIDIInputElement(CS::MCU::BankableVPotMatcher<(unsigned char)2> const&) 4
CS::MatchingMIDIInputElement<(CS::MIDIMessageType)192, CS::OneByteMIDIMatcher>::updateWith(CS::ChannelMessage) 0
CS::MatchingMIDIInputElement<(CS::MIDIMessageType)192, CS::OneByteMIDIMatcher>::MatchingMIDIInputElement(CS::OneByteMIDIMatcher const&) 2
CS::MatchingMIDIInputElement<(CS::MIDIMessageType)208, CS::OneByteMIDIMatcher>::updateWith(CS::ChannelMessage) 4
CS::MatchingMIDIInputElement<(CS::MIDIMessageType)208, CS::OneByteMIDIMatcher>::MatchingMIDIInputElement(CS::OneByteMIDIMatcher const&) 1
CS::MatchingMIDIInputElement<(CS::MIDIMessageType)208, CS::MCU::BankableVUMatcher<(unsigned char)2> >::updateWith(CS::ChannelMessage) 5
CS::MatchingMIDIInputElement<(CS::MIDIMessageType)208, CS::MCU::BankableVUMatcher<(unsigned char)2> >::MatchingMIDIInputElement(CS::MCU::BankableVUMatcher<(unsigned char)2> const&) 3
CS::MatchingMIDIInputElement<(CS::MIDIMessageType)208, CS::MCU::BankableVUMatcher<(unsigned char)3> >::updateWith(CS::ChannelMessage) 4
CS::MatchingMIDIInputElement<(CS::MIDIMessageType)208, CS::MCU::BankableVUMatcher<(unsigned char)3> >::MatchingMIDIInputElement(CS::MCU::BankableVUMatcher<(unsigned char)3> const&) 2
CS::MatchingMIDIInputElement<(CS::MIDIMessageType)208, CS::MCU::VUMatcher>::updateWith(CS::ChannelMessage) 10
CS::MatchingMIDIInputElement<(CS::MIDIMessageType)208, CS::MCU::VUMatcher>::MatchingMIDIInputElement(CS::MCU::VUMatcher const&) 7
CS::BankableMatchingMIDIInputElement<(CS::MIDIMessageType)144, CS::BankableTwoByteMIDIMatcher<(unsigned char)2> >::BankableMatchingMIDIInputElement(CS::BankableTwoByteMIDIMatcher<(unsigned char)2> const&) 2
CS::BankableMatchingMIDIInputElement<(CS::MIDIMessageType)144, CS::BankableTwoByteMIDIMatcher<(unsigned char)2> >::~BankableMatchingMIDIInputElement() 0
CS::BankableMatchingMIDIInputElement<(CS::MIDIMessageType)144, CS::BankableTwoByteMIDIMatcher<(unsigned char)2> >::~BankableMatchingMIDIInputElement().2 2
CS::BankableMatchingMIDIInputElement<(CS::MIDIMessageType)144, CS::BankableTwoByteRangeMIDIMatcher<(unsigned char)2> >::BankableMatchingMIDIInputElement(CS::BankableTwoByteRangeMIDIMatcher<(unsigned char)2> const&) 6
CS::BankableMatchingMIDIInputElement<(CS::MIDIMessageType)144, CS::BankableTwoByteRangeMIDIMatcher<(unsigned char)2> >::~BankableMatchingMIDIInputElement() 0
CS::BankableMatchingMIDIInputElement<(CS::MIDIMessageType)144, CS::BankableTwoByteRangeMIDIMatcher<(unsigned char)2> >::~BankableMatchingMIDIInputElement().2 6
CS::BankableMatchingMIDIInputElement<(CS::MIDIMessageType)176, CS::MCU::BankableVPotMatcher<(unsigned char)2> >::BankableMatchingMIDIInputElement(CS::MCU::BankableVPotMatcher<(unsigned char)2> const&) 4
CS::BankableMatchingMIDIInputElement<(CS::MIDIMessageType)176, CS::MCU::BankableVPotMatcher<(unsigned char)2> >::~BankableMatchingMIDIInputElement() 0
CS::BankableMatchingMIDIInputElement<(CS::MIDIMessageType)176, CS::MCU::BankableVPotMatcher<(unsigned char)2> >::~BankableMatchingMIDIInputElement().2 4
CS::BankableMatchingMIDIInputElement<(CS::MIDIMessageType)208, CS::MCU::BankableVUMatcher<(unsigned char)2> >::BankableMatchingMIDIInputElement(CS::MCU::BankableVUMatcher<(unsigned char)2> const&) 3
CS::BankableMatchingMIDIInputElement<(CS::MIDIMessageType)208, CS::MCU::BankableVUMatcher<(unsigned char)2> >::~BankableMatchingMIDIInputElement() 0
CS::BankableMatchingMIDIInputElement<(CS::MIDIMessageType)208, CS::MCU::BankableVUMatcher<(unsigned char)2> >::~BankableMatchingMIDIInputElement().2 3
CS::BankableMatchingMIDIInputElement<(CS::MIDIMessageType)208, CS::MCU::BankableVUMatcher<(unsigned char)3> >::BankableMatchingMIDIInputElement(CS::MCU::BankableVUMatcher<(unsigned char)3> const&) 2
CS::BankableMatchingMIDIInputElement<(CS::MIDIMessageType)208, CS::MCU::BankableVUMatcher<(unsigned char)3> >::~BankableMatchingMIDIInputElement() 0
CS::BankableMatchingMIDIInputElement<(CS::MIDIMessageType)208, CS::MCU::BankableVUMatcher<(unsigned char)3> >::~BankableMatchingMIDIInputElement().2 2
CS::BankableMatchingMIDIInputElement<(CS::MIDIMessageType)144, CS::BankableTwoByteMIDIMatcher<(unsigned char)2> >::getActiveBank() const 20
CS::BankableMatchingMIDIInputElement<(CS::MIDIMessageType)144, CS::BankableTwoByteRangeMIDIMatcher<(unsigned char)2> >::getActiveBank() const 180
CS::BankableMatchingMIDIInputElement<(CS::MIDIMessageType)176, CS::MCU::BankableVPotMatcher<(unsigned char)2> >::getActiveBank() const 35
CS::BankableMatchingMIDIInputElement<(CS::MIDIMessageType)208, CS::MCU::BankableVUMatcher<(unsigned char)2> >::getActiveBank() const 23
CS::BankableMatchingMIDIInputElement<(CS::MIDIMessageType)208, CS::MCU::BankableVUMatcher<(unsigned char)3> >::getActiveBank() const 14

Generated by: LCOV version 1.15